Hi Everyone, I have an issue with my 116 i sportline 2013.
Every morning when I turn on my engine on it makes a continuous squealing noise. The noise starts 5 6 seconds after I turn the engine on. However, when I turn the engine off and on again after, the noise stops completely.
The noise then stops throughout the day and only happens when I turn the engine on again the next morning.
Please help!!!!!! My mechanic is telling me that it is my rocker gasket cover but I don't see the link. There are no leaks in my engine!!!!!

Your engine has a serpentine belt. It’s squealing. The bigger question is why is it squealing. Something may be contaminating the belt, causing it to squeal.
Hey Marco, Thanks for the reply bro. It might be the belt. But I'm not 100 % sure because the noise only happens when I start the car in the morning. If it was the belt shouldn't the noise carryon throughout the day. I've uploaded a video. Check and let me know what you think.
It can be the belt as you may have something dripping on the belt overnight. The belt squeals until the stuff is burned off or thrown off the belt. How many miles on the belt? They are typically good for 70k miles.
